How We Lost 9 Months to Invisible Architecture Decay (And Fixed It in 3)
Architecture Decision Degradation (ADD) is the slow breakdown of system design caused by stacking “correct” decisions over time. In a real-world Redux app, this led to slice sprawl, race conditions, and a 42% drop in velocity. The fix: consolidate domain slices, introduce transaction-based state han...
